During his visit to London,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ky will join a meeting of the British government.

That's according to the Prime Minister's Office, Ukrinform reports.

"President Zelensky will be hosted by the Prime Minister at an extraordinary meeting of the Cabinet tomorrow morning," a statement published on July 18 reads.

"The Ukrainian leader, who will be the first official visitor to Downing Street during Prime Minister Keir Starmer's tenure, is expected to meet and brief the new Cabinet about the situation on the battlefield in Ukraine, and the need to ramp up Europe's defense industrial base to outpace the Russian threat. The last foreign leader to address the Cabinet in person was President Clinton in 1997," the statement said.

Zelensky is visiting the UK to participate the 4th European Political Community Summit. Forty-seven heads of state and government are taking part in the meeting, including from 27 EU member states and 20 other countries of the continent.
